MoDOS II is a handheld PC is designed for mobile data acquisition. It's robust housing, which can be ordered with optional IP65 dust and water protection, holds up under extreme working conditions.

It can operate for hours without recharging - processing data, managing inventory, or performing a variety of custom applications. This economy is acheived by an innovative power management system, which switches MoDOS II into sleep mode for even the smallest pauses in processing.


Easy to program

As a DOS compatible computer, MoDOS offers a familiar development environment. Create custom applications suited to your needs simply and straightforwardly with the usual compilers (for C, Pascal, or Basic). Even just a few lines of Basic written today can suffice to automate certain processes or manage your data for the long haul.


Simple connection to a host PC

Software development takes place on a host PC with the usual PC compilers. In the debugging phase the MoDOS keyboard, display and other MoDOS peripherals can be linked to the development PC.

Any terminal program can coordinate communication between MoDOS and the development PC. The "VTERM" program shipped with MoDOS routes MoDOS inputs and outputs through the development PC. (VTERM is available for DOS or Windows.) The drives of the development PC are accessible as MoDOS drives. Simple DOS "copy" commands can transfer data and programs between MoDOS and the development PC.


MicroPC as computing core

The heart of MoDOS II is taskit's MicroPC technology, including its PIF I/O bus system.


Flexible extensibility

The integrated hardware in MoDOS can be extended at any time with a wide variety of modules. Optional accessories and extensions include: barcode scanner, infrared interface, DECT module, CompactFlash memory cards, an more. MoDOS is likewise designed to empower you to integrate your own, custom-developed hardware - the internal PIF bus is an easy-to-program peripheral bus.

Keyboard and LCD

Input and output can be made by means of the keyboard/LCD or the serial interface (using a terminal program) - using standard DOS I/O. I/O calls can be made by all well-known programming languages, such as C/C++, Pascal, Assembler and Basic. A range of graphic functions are available for the LCD.
